MARCH 17 IRAQ PRAYER FLAG MEMORIAL PROCESSION RECAP
848 persons was the official CodePINK count for
the Blowin' In The Wind Iraq War Prayer Flag procession participants.
This count does not include those who arrived to view the mourning/hope
ceremony.
Flags with the names of 3,210 U.S. soldiers who have died in Iraq were carried through downtown San Luis Obispo. Note: The number is now 3,218.
Over 850 people showed up for the March 17 tribute. This was a significant jump over previous CodePINK sponsored events and we hope that more people will begin to speak out against the Iraq occupation.
 | |  |
Nine CodePINKers, dressed in burkahs and black veils, keened and danced mournfully for all who have died in Iraq since the US invasion on March 19, 2003. | | The ceremony ended with children and adults dancing amid the flower petals sprinkled on the ground by the dancers in an expression of hope for the future. |
